Concrete Retarder: The Function and Application Method of Sodium Gluconate

Γλυκονικό νάτριο

Sodium gluconate serves as a versatile concrete retarder in the construction industry. This organic compound plays a crucial role in modifying cement hydration, offering practical solutions for various concrete applications. Below, we explore its key functions and proper application methods to help construction professionals utilize it effectively.
Functions of Sodium Gluconate in Concrete

Delays Cement Hydration
Sodium gluconate slows down the early-stage hydration of cement. This delay extends the setting time of concrete, providing more working time for placement and finishing, especially in hot weather conditions where rapid drying is a concern.

Enhances Workability

It improves the fluidity of concrete mixtures without increasing water content. This property is vital for maintaining consistency in pumping or placing concrete in complex structures, reducing the risk of segregation or bleeding.

Controls Heat Evolution
Cement hydration generates heat, which can cause thermal cracking in large-scale constructions like dams or foundations. Sodium gluconate mitigates this issue by reducing the peak temperature during hydration, ensuring structural integrity.

Acts as a Mild Plasticizer
While primarily a retarder, it also offers slight plasticizing effects. This means it can reduce water demand slightly, potentially improving the strength and durability of hardened concrete over time.
Application Methods of Γλυκονικό νάτριο

Dosage Control
The optimal dosage depends on factors like cement type, temperature, and desired set time. Typically, it ranges from 0.05% to 0.3% by weight of cement. Start with lower rates and adjust gradually to avoid excessive retardation, which might delay curing unnecessarily.

Mixing Procedure
Add sodium gluconate to the mixing water before combining with cement and aggregates. Ensure uniform distribution by maintaining proper mixing time, usually following the same procedure as other admixtures. This step is critical for consistent performance across the batch.

Temperature Consideration
Higher temperatures accelerate hydration, so increase the dosage slightly in hot climates to maintain the desired retardation effect. Conversely, reduce it in cold weather to prevent overly long setting times that could hinder construction progress.

Compatibility Testing
Always test compatibility with other admixtures, such as υπερπληθωριστικά or accelerators. Some combinations might affect performance, so conduct trial mixes to ensure the concrete meets project specifications for workability and strength development.

Storage and Handling
Store sodium gluconate in dry, cool conditions to prevent caking or moisture absorption. Use protective gear during handling, as fine powders may cause irritation. Follow safety guidelines to ensure worker protection and product integrity.
Why Choose Sodium Gluconate as a Retarder?
Sodium gluconate stands out for its environmental friendliness and versatility. Unlike some inorganic retarders, it is non-toxic and biodegradable, making it suitable for green construction projects. Its ability to function effectively across a wide temperature range and adapt to different cement formulations further boosts its popularity in global construction practices.

συμπέρασμα
Sodium gluconate is a valuable tool for controlling concrete setting time and enhancing workability. By understanding its functions and applying it correctly, engineers and contractors can optimize concrete performance, tackle challenging construction environments, and ensure long-lasting structural quality. Proper dosage, mixing procedures, and compatibility testing are key to unlocking its full potential in various projects.
